Thu’s Reviews > Lost Lambs > Status Update

Thu
Thu is on page 108 of 336
Feb 01, 2026 09:09AM
Lost Lambs

flag

Thu’s Previous Updates

Thu
Thu is on page 132 of 336
8 hours, 53 min ago
Lost Lambs


Thu
Thu is on page 130 of 336
19 hours, 53 min ago
Lost Lambs


Thu
Thu is on page 80 of 336
Feb 01, 2026 04:02AM
Lost Lambs


No comments have been added yet.